Why ATV and UTV lighting needs a dedicated RFQ
ATV and UTV lights are not generic vehicle lights. They are used on smaller vehicles with limited mounting space, exposed wiring, heavy vibration, mud, water, dust, and frequent trail impact. Riders may use them for recreation, night riding, farm work, hunting, search and rescue support, utility tasks, or commercial property work.
A useful RFQ should show the manufacturer how the light will be used. A compact pod for a front bumper, a roof-mounted UTV light bar, an underglow kit, and a rear work light all need different beam patterns, brackets, wiring, protection, and packaging.

Beam pattern and visibility
ATV and UTV riders need different light depending on speed and terrain. High-speed trail riding benefits from longer forward distance. Slow technical riding needs more side and foreground visibility. Work use needs wide area lighting with controlled glare. A balanced RFQ should specify whether you need spot, flood, combo, driving, or scene beam.
For UTV roof bars, combo beam is often useful because it combines distance with width. For bumper pods, a driving or flood pattern may be more practical. For rear work lights, wide flood beam is usually preferred. The RFQ should also mention white light, amber light, or dual-color options if dust, fog, or snow is a concern.
Mounting position and bracket requirements
Mounting is critical for ATV and UTV lighting. Provide photos, available space, or bracket expectations when possible. Common positions include:
· Front bumper.
· Roof or roll cage.
· A-pillar.
· Grille.
· Rear cargo area.
· Side work area.
· Undercarriage or accent lighting location.
Ask about bracket material, adjustment range, fastener quality, anti-vibration design, and installation accessories. A light that performs well on a bench can fail in the field if the bracket is weak or the mounting angle is difficult to adjust.
Voltage, wiring, and switch configuration
ATV and UTV electrical systems may have limited capacity, so the RFQ should include voltage, wattage target, current draw, wiring harness, fuse, relay, switch, connector, and cable length. If the project requires plug-and-play installation, send connector requirements or vehicle information.
For accessory distributors, wiring kit quality is part of the product experience. Ask whether the quote includes a harness, waterproof switch, relay, fuse, and mounting hardware. If the product will be sold in retail packaging, ask for clear installation instructions and accessory lists.
Waterproofing, vibration, and outdoor durability
ATV and UTV lighting must survive real outdoor use. Include durability expectations in the RFQ:
· IP67 or IP68 target when required.
· Mud, rain, dust, and pressure-wash exposure.
· Vibration and shock from rough terrain.
· Lens impact risk from stones or branches.
· Heat dissipation under slow riding conditions.
· Salt or corrosion exposure in coastal or winter markets.
· UV exposure and lens clarity for outdoor storage.
Ask about sealing design, cable exit protection, housing material, lens material, burn-in aging, and final inspection. The supplier should explain how repeat-order quality is controlled.

Common ATV UTV lighting RFQ mistakes
Avoid quoting an ATV or UTV light without knowing the mounting position. Space, bracket angle, wiring path, and vibration are different on a bumper, roof, roll cage, and rear cargo area. Also avoid choosing only the brightest product without checking battery capacity, current draw, heat, and glare.
Another common mistake is ignoring the complete kit. End users often expect brackets, hardware, wiring, switch, relay, fuse, and instructions. A low quote without these accessories may not be competitive in the real market.

What is the best LED light for UTV night riding?
The best choice depends on speed, terrain, and mounting position. A combo-beam roof light bar can provide distance and width, while bumper pods or side lights can improve close-range visibility.

Should I choose a light bar or pod lights for a side-by-side vehicle?
A light bar is useful for broad forward visibility and strong visual impact. Pod lights are compact and flexible for bumper, A-pillar, side, or rear mounting. Many product ranges include both.
